AEBIV vs QYLD: Complete Analysis 2026

AEBIVStock

Represents the conditional “when‑issued” shares of Aebi Schmidt Group upon completion of its merger with Shyft Group; trades prior to regular‑way listing.

Full AEBIV Calculator →

QYLDETF

The Global X Nasdaq 100 Covered Call ETF (QYLD) seeks to provide investment results that correspond generally to the price and yield performance, before fees and expenses, of the Cboe Nasdaq-100 BuyWrite V2 Index.
